Output d16ea06dfee8a5dcb4e9d0ec0af48170905a87dc5cef0f40d16d02af1dc76359:1

value
529224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85873818d89afe2b3554dc2b6abc599891c2cead OP_EQUAL
address
3Ds3nFHAGapaYvUDsTBwrKyMQKdDTHwWNm
transaction
d16ea06dfee8a5dcb4e9d0ec0af48170905a87dc5cef0f40d16d02af1dc76359
spent
true